Dean's Historical Day Files, 1963 April-1971 June
- Extent:
- 0.50 cubic ft.
- Scope and content:
-
The historical day files of the Dean Richard Myren contain correspondence, faculty meeting minutes, planning and summary documents and general administrative documents generated during the years 1963-1971. The planning and organization of the School of Criminal Justice is well documented through memos and letters to the individuals directly involved in the creation of the program. For this series, the original item list compiled by the creating agency is intact, and there is an item level list of the files.
- Arrangement:
-
Arranged Chronologically.
